Abstract

We report a case of Mucocele in a 35-year-old male patient. Mucoceles are one of the most frequent lesion of the oral mucosa. The most common affected site is the lower lip. The most common treatment for mucocele is excision, however recurrence is common. Other treatment modalities available are Cryosurgery, CO 2 laser ablation, Intralesional steroid injection, and Diode lasers.
